Ingredients You’ll Need for Easy Chicken Pot Pie Casserole
Gather these simple ingredients to make your delicious casserole:
- 2 cups cooked chicken, shredded
- 1 cup frozen mixed vegetables
- 1 can (10.5 oz) cream of chicken soup
- 1/2 cup milk
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on onion powder
- 1 package (8 oz) refrigerated crescent roll dough
- Salt and pepper to taste
Let’s Make It Together
Ready to savor some cozy goodness? Let’s dive into the simple steps to create this Easy Chicken Pot Pie Casserole.
-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
- In a large bowl, mix together the shredded chicken, frozen vegetables, cream of chicken soup, milk,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per until well combined.
- Pour the mixture into a greased 9×13 inch baking dish, spreading it evenly.
- Unroll the crescent roll dough and lay it over the chicken mixture, covering it completely. Make sure to gently pinch the seams together if needed.
- Bake in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es, or until the crescent rolls are golden brown and the filling is bubbly.
- Let cool slightly before serving to allow the flavors to meld perfectly.
Delicious Variations to Try
While this recipe is wonderful as is, feel free to add your own twist! Here are some creative ideas to customize your chicken pot pie casserole:
- Add Fresh Herbs: Sprinkle in some fresh thyme or rosemary for a zesty herbal kick that brightens up the dish.
- Cheesy Goodness: Mix in a cup of shredded cheese (like cheddar or mozzarella) into the chicken mixture for a rich, indulgent flavor.
- Spicy Kick: Add a pinch of red pepper flakes or some diced jalapeños to introduce a bit of heat to the creamy filling.
- Different Proteins: Swap out the chicken for leftover turkey or even beef to create your own version of the comforting casserole.
Chef Emma’s Helpful Tips
- Make-Ahead Magic: You can prepare the chicken and vegetable mixture a day in advance, then store it in the fridge until you’re ready to cook.
- Ingredient Swaps: Don’t have cream of chicken soup? Use cream of mushroom or celery for a different flavor profile.
- Storage Suggestions: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days, making for perfect reheatable lunch options.
- Slicing Tips: Let your casserole cool slightly before slicing; this helps the layers hold together beautifully.
